What is the perfect time to opt for a paragliding experience over the Pokhara landscapes in Nepal?

The ideal time for paragliding in Pokhara is from September to February. The clear and dry weather during these months offers the best visibility of the vast landscapes. The flight can be challenging during the monsoon from June to August and winter from December to February due to strong winds. Show more

What's the usual flight duration for a paragliding experience over Pokhara landscapes?

Paragliding sessions in Pokhara are usually 30 minutes to an hour in duration, but they may vary depending on the package. During this time, you will enjoy breathtaking bird's eye views of the Pokhara landscapes. Adrenaline junkies can book for a flying session of up to two hours. Show more

Is paragliding over Pokhara only for experienced paragliders, or can beginners also enjoy the experience?

Whether you are a beginner or an experienced paraglider, you can easily experience the excitement of flying over the Pokhara landscape. Trained pilots offer a wide range of paragliding packages catering to all experience levels. Beginner-friendly tandem flights offer non-technical options, whereas those with some experience can opt for solo flights with training. The thrill of flying above the stunning Pokhara landscapes can be enjoyed by all. Show more
